label bosses are back in tandem for the sixth release on micropunto: wine ep, which also marks the beginning of micropunto schallplattens vinyl era. wine ep started as a back to back game after a spillage incident. ikkaku and d-gelo started producing two separate tracks in their respective stations and every half hour they swapped seats, building the tracks as they went along. the result is this musical experiment that sets the trend for all things to come from the micropunto clan. they spilled wine on me kicks in with a deep lead stab from the catacombs. the elements appear on the scene in a stride to resurface. it goes up then down, left, rigth, it gets dubby, then back in your face. in i spilled wine the beat unfolds steadily like a bulldozer coming up to the surface in search of the true sound. next we meet the preacher. with a subtle housy piano lead he puts us in the right track, reminding us that the dance floor is made of sand and we are on the rivers bank. listen to the flow. lord techno, you are my music. originally inspired from a dub tune featuring ras ajay from the spaceship sound crew in london,dubwine closes the triangle with a huge dub flare. fat subsonic bass and broad stabs make this track a serious contender on the dub techno charts. its the producers blink of respect to the reggae culture that has inspired them all through the years, hence the vinyl release.

for their new release, >with our heads in the clouds and our hearts in the fields<, these two have somehow gone back in time to capture the sound of glacial moving, dark cough syrup pop music. mr. wiltzie has manipulated his trademark stars of the lid sound of haunting ambience, deconstructing, and funneling it through the beautiful voice, and song compositions of chantal acda. together, sleepingdog have gently abducted these gaseous tones, and choruses of pacific tree frogs into some beautifully crafted melancholic orchestration that reminds us all that we exist in a world of strangers, drifting only two feet apart. >with our heads in the clouds and our hearts in the fields< is sleepingdogs third album after >naked in a clean bed< (zeal - 2006) and the critically acclaimed >polar life< (gizeh/zeal - 2008).

limited pressing on white wax !! sublime deep techno feat. killer sandwell mix... surface re-emerges from the murky depths of londonshire with part 2 of the new project / sub division >beneath the surface<, a series of releases forthcoming sporadically over the next year or so, delving beneath the surface and blurring the boundaries of the deeper shades of house and techno. between worlds sees sandwell district team up with nick dunton of 65d mavericks fame with an ep dedicated to long time friend and nicks fellow maverick richard polson r.i.p. the a side sees nick delivering his trademark emotive sounds.... lush harmonies, deep drones and echoing stabs line the track whilst the phasing drums, keys and melodic sub bass keep the journey moving beautifully towards a crescendo of harmonic drifts. on the flip long time friends of the label sandwell district strip back the layers with a special mix for rich. sandwell move the track towards the dance floor with rumbling bass lines and crisp beats morphing in and out of lush sustained textures. this mix bears all the signatures of yet another classic sandwell district track coupled with a pure and deeply felt emotive touch! timeless and beautiful, this is a heartfelt tribute to richard and is already receiving widespread support from those in the know!

the three tracks for this release go through a wide range of our sound. >cyclone< by samuel dan and feygin is a throwback to the way dirtybird records sounded back in 2006, raw and fun with big drums. but >cyclone< sounds amazing compared to the sound quality of some of those old records we all love, a definite update to the old db vibe. b-jus >babbel net< is his follow-up appearance to last years bomb track >my sneakers< that all of us played 1000 times. this is more in the smooth 808 style of dirtybird while still giving you some punch and melody. this record works really well for me and this groove crossover into a house set no problem. last but not least is maelstroms >you play<. this is a real monster, not so much for the house heads but instead for those of you who like to cross genres and explore the bass regions during your sets. definitely not your friendly deep house record this one is a real db banger in the tradition of big dirty bass we love here in san francisco.
